Geographic Range & Migration

Olivaceous Thornbill

Widespread in high Andean puna grassland from Peru to Bolivia and northwestern Argentina. 3,200–4,800 m.

Great Sapphirewing

Found in high Andean cloud forests and páramo from Colombia south through Ecuador and Peru to Bolivia. 2,400–3,800 m.

About These Birds

Olivaceous Thornbill

ペルーからボリビアのアンデスのプナとパラモ(3,500〜4,800 m)の小型ハチドリ(11〜12 cm)。オリーブ緑色の羽衣にほんのわずかな喉の虹色。高高度の開花植物で花蜜を吸う。

Great Sapphirewing

A large hummingbird (18 cm, wingspan 28 cm) found in Andean cloud forests from Colombia to Bolivia at 2,500-3,500 m. Brilliant sapphire-blue wings, green body, and long tail. One of the largest hummingbirds. Nectarivore of montane forest, visiting large-flowered Ericaceae.
